Output 75435136cabc1012b7092b3eeb4a94fec9ff346a34a396ee5a916c1c919e4dc9:0

value
193258891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a891c4c0142bcd4a0ba85120cf65929a2adac2e OP_EQUAL
address
MPSsMeZDq1twTdzshwfRBh1LzeoYJYaXwW
transaction
75435136cabc1012b7092b3eeb4a94fec9ff346a34a396ee5a916c1c919e4dc9
spent
true